App開發的(of)意義與方法論
浏覽量:490次
随着智能手機的(of)普及,移動應用(use)程序(App)已經成爲(for)人(people)們(them)生(born)活中不(No)可或缺的(of)一(one)部分。大(big)大(big)小小的(of)App遍布各行各業,從社交娛樂、金融支付到(arrive)教育等,方便了(Got it)人(people)們(them)的(of)日常生(born)活和(and)工作(do)。而App的(of)開發當然成了(Got it)具有不(No)可估量價值的(of)技能。
一(one)、App開發的(of)意義
App的(of)開發對于(At)企業和(and)個(indivual)人(people)都有着重要(want)的(of)作(do)用(use)。對于(At)企業而言,一(one)個(indivual)适用(use)性強、功能齊全的(of)App可以(by)爲(for)企業提供大(big)且廉價的(of)推廣和(and)增強品牌形象的(of)機會。而對于(At)個(indivual)人(people)而言,可以(by)通過開發App獲得經濟收益,并在(exist)技術上(superior)不(No)斷提高自己。
二、App開發的(of)方法論
App開發有許多方法論,包括谷歌的(of)Material Design設計語言、蘋果公司的(of)人(people)機界面設計指南、敏捷開發和(and)瀑布開發。不(No)同的(of)方法适用(use)于(At)不(No)同的(of)情況和(and)開發團隊的(of)要(want)求。
三、App開發中需要(want)掌握的(of)技能
App開發一(one)般需要(want)掌握以(by)下技能:
1.編程語言:國(country)際上(superior)通用(use)的(of)編程語言主要(want)有Swift、Objective-C、Java、Kotlin、C++等。其中Swift是(yes)蘋果官方推出(out)的(of)編程語言,适用(use)于(At)iOS和(and)macOS平台;Java和(and)Kotlin是(yes)安卓平台的(of)主流編程語言;Objective-C主要(want)适用(use)于(At)iOS開發;C++主要(want)用(use)于(At)遊戲和(and)圖形方面的(of)App開發。
2.框架:大(big)部分App開發都需要(want)使用(use)框架,如iOS開發需要(want)使用(use)Cocoa Touch框架,安卓開發需要(want)使用(use)Android API和(and)一(one)些第三方框架。
3.工具:代碼編寫工具、調試器、版本管理工具、自動化測試工具等是(yes)開發App所需要(want)的(of)一(one)些需求工具,例如Xcode、Android Studio、Git、Jenkins等。
四、App開發中需要(want)注意的(of)問題
1.用(use)戶體驗:一(one)個(indivual)好的(of)用(use)戶體驗是(yes)一(one)個(indivual)成功App的(of)關鍵,因此在(exist)設計和(and)開發階段需要(want)考慮用(use)戶的(of)需求,使App的(of)交互界面流暢、簡單、易于(At)操作(do)。
2.隐私保護:在(exist)開發過程中需要(want)注意保護用(use)戶的(of)隐私,如遵循數據保護法,在(exist)App中做好用(use)戶的(of)個(indivual)人(people)數據保護。
3.前沿技術:App行業更新換代較快,開發人(people)員需要(want)不(No)斷學習和(and)掌握行業前沿的(of)技術和(and)趨勢。
總之,App開發具有重要(want)意義,不(No)同的(of)開發方法論和(and)技能都需要(want)結合實際需求有所取舍。同時(hour),開發人(people)員需要(want)關注行業發展的(of)新動向,并提供好的(of)用(use)戶體驗和(and)保護用(use)戶數據的(of)措施。
[聲明]本網轉載網絡媒體稿件是(yes)爲(for)了(Got it)傳播更多的(of)信息,此類稿件不(No)代表本網觀點,本網不(No)承擔此類稿件侵權行爲(for)的(of)連帶責任。故此,如果您發現本網站的(of)内容侵犯了(Got it)您的(of)版權,請您及時(hour)與本站聯系,我(I)們(them)在(exist)确認後,會立即删除,保證您的(of)版權。
熱點文章
- [2023-11-04]關于(At)APP開發的(of)背景、現狀以(by)及前景
- [2023-11-04]如何構建一(one)個(indivual)不(No)錯的(of)移動app
- [2023-11-04]開發app的(of)注意事項
- [2023-11-04]開發一(one)款好的(of)app的(of)關鍵要(want)素
- [2023-11-04]App開發技術的(of)發展趨勢
- [2023-11-04]如何開發一(one)個(indivual)好的(of)App
- [2023-11-04]App的(of)幾種開發技術
- [2023-11-04]App開發的(of)一(one)些基礎知識和(and)注意事項
- [2023-11-04]小程序的(of)優勢
- [2023-11-04]網站建設的(of)意義、步驟和(and)注意事項
- [2023-11-04]App開發的(of)步驟和(and)一(one)些相關技術
- [2023-11-04]App開發的(of)意義與方法論
- [2023-11-04]APP開發到(arrive)底是(yes)怎樣的(of)一(one)個(indivual)過程?
- [2023-11-04]介紹一(one)些關于(At)app開發的(of)信息
- [2023-11-04]移動應用(use)程序開發的(of)一(one)些基本原理和(and)技巧
- [2023-11-04]來(Come)一(one)起探讨一(one)下app開發的(of)難點
- [2023-11-04]軟件外包的(of)優缺點
- [2023-11-04]小程序與app有什麽區别?
- [2023-11-04]網站建設的(of)規劃方法
- [2023-11-04]開發app的(of)時(hour)間與步驟